About this coordinate
John 16:6:5 is a BCV:P reference — Book · Chapter · Verse · Word Position. It addresses word 5 of John 16:6, so the Greek word ὑμῖν (hymeen) can be cited, linked and studied at exactly this position rather than somewhere in the verse. In the Biblical Knowledge Coordinate System the same position is written John.16.6.W5, which extends further down to each syllable (John.16.6.W5.S1) and character.
